Description
The Technical Support Specialist – Network is responsible for monitoring, maintaining, and supporting the organization's network infrastructure to ensure continuous, reliable, and secure business operations across all sites and locations.
The role works closely with the Network Administration, Server and Security Team in identifying, mitigating, and resolving network-related incidents, as well as supporting ongoing infrastructure and security initiatives
The Employee will:
Network Operation and Support:
- Monitor network performance and availability across all sites
- Provide Level 1–2 support for network-related incidents and requests
- Troubleshoot connectivity, performance, and access issues
- Escalate complex issues to senior network administrators when necessary
Network Implementation and Maintenance:
- Assist in installation, configuration, and maintenance of:
- Routers, switches, firewalls, and wireless devices
- Support network deployment for new sites and expansions
- Ensure proper network configuration and adherence to standards
Network and Security Support:
- Assist in managing network security tools and solutions, including:
- Firewalls (Fortinet, Sophos, etc.)
- Endpoint and web security platforms
- Support enforcement of IT security standards and policies
- Ensure network availability and secure access to systems and applications
Incident and Ticket Management:
- Manage incidents, requests, and service tickets based on priority and SLA
- Provide timely updates and resolutions to stakeholders
- Maintain accurate records of issues, actions, and resolutions
Documentation and Reporting:
- Maintain updated documentation of:
- Network diagrams
- Configurations
- Standard operating procedures (SOPs)
- Assist in preparing reports related to network performance and incidents
Continuous Improvement:
- Assist in network design discussions and planning activities
- Recommend improvements for performance, scalability, and security
- Stay updated with emerging networking technologies and best practice
Preferred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ills:
- College Graduate: Bachelor of Information Technology or
Bachelor of Computer Science - At least 1–3 years of relevant experience in network support
- Experience supporting:
- Enterprise networks
- Multi-site environments
- Firewall and security systems
- Strong knowledge of:
- Networking fundamentals (TCP/IP, VLAN, routing, switching, wireless)
- Familiarity with:
- Firewall technologies (Fortinet, Sophos, Cisco)
- Network monitoring tools (e.g., Site24x7)
- Endpoint and web security tools
- Basic understanding of:
- Cloud networking concepts (Azure / hybrid environment preferred)
- Certifications Preferred:
- CCNA or equivalent
- ITIL Foundation (preferred)
- CompTIA Network+ / Security+ (optional)
- Microsoft certifications (optional)

About CITADEL Pacific
CITADEL Pacific Ltd. (CPL) is a diversified private holding company with operations in the Philippines, Hong Kong, Macau, the Republic of Palau, the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ands, and the US Territory of Guam.
Our holdings range from controlling stakes in companies engaged in telecommunications, retail, petroleum and gas distribution, commercial, and industrial property, in-flight catering, and manpower services. Recent acquisitions entering Solar and Data Center businesses position CITADEL to future facing and fast-growing industries in renewables energy and digital infrastructure.
